GAME NOTES
- Colorado State hosts Utah Tech for the annual Orange Out/Ag Day game, the school's annual celebration of Colorado State's rich agricultural tradition. The celebration began in 1981 to recognize Colorado State's roots as Colorado A&M when the sports teams were the Aggies.
- The Rams are aiming to conclude non-conference play with a .500 record as well as end September at .500 or better for the first time since 2017 (2-2 and 3-2, respectively).
- Since the tradition of celebrating Ag Day at athletic events began with football in 2010, the Rams are 8-4. However, the celebration has not yielded a victory since 2017 after beginning 8-0.
- Over the past six seasons, Colorado State has hosted five FCS opponents and posted just a 2-3 record against them. In 2017 and 2019, the Rams beat Abilene Christian and Western Illinois, respectively. But, in 2018, 2021, and 2022, the Rams were soundly defeated by Illinois State (35-19), South Dakota State (42-23), and Sacramento State (41-10).
- The Rams enter year two under head coach Jay Norvell who was named the program's 24th head coach on Dec. 6, 2021. Norvell led his Wolf Pack team onto Sonny Lubick Field in the season finale on Nov. 27 and returned to Fort Collins nine days later as the Rams new head coach.
- Over his five years in Reno, (2017-21) he compiled four-straight seven-plus win seasons and led the Wolf Pack to four bowl games. Colorado State last won seven games in a season in 2017. Norvell is the fourth Colorado State head coach in the last 10 seasons, dating back to Jim McElwain's final season in 2014.
- Colorado State last won a conference championship 21 seasons ago this year. That 2002 team won the third title in four seasons under coach Sonny Lubick, a four-year run that included a combined record of 35-15. However, since then, the program has not been able to replicate that level of sustained success.
- The roster has undergone a radical transformation in just one full season under Norvell and his coaching staff. Of the 112 players currently on the roster, just 19 have been at Colorado State since 2021 or earlier. Of those 19, just 12 were scholarship signees. There are 56 overall newcomers on the 2023 roster including 45 new scholarship players.
- This season marks the 10th consecutive season Colorado State will play at least two P5 opponents in the non-conference schedule, and future schedules have the Rams setup to continue that streak through at least 2028. The Rams are one of seven MW teams this season to do so and hold the longest active streak of seasons with two-plus P5 opponents (next: six seasons).
